What's Happening?
Consumer Reports has evaluated various frozen pizzas and ranked California Pizza Kitchen's Spinach Artichoke Crispy Thin Crust Pizza as the top choice. The evaluation considered factors such as price, package size, nutrition score, and sensory score.
Priced at approximately $7.46, this pizza was praised for its pleasant taste and texture, featuring a satisfying crispness and flakiness. The pizza's toppings, including large chunks of garlic, spinach, and artichoke, were noted for their balance and flavor. Other frozen pizzas that performed well in the evaluation include Trader Giotto's Organic Roasted Vegetable Pizza and Dr. Oetker Virtuoso Thin + Crispy Crust Pizza Vegetable Medley, both offering unique flavors and textures at competitive prices.
